Use of Risk Management Technique for Inspection of Inputs for Manufacture of Edible Items

Reform ID E045
Reform Description Risk Management Technique for Inspection of Inputs for Manufacturing of Edible Items has been Introduced

Before: Imported food products ingredients (skimmed milk powder, whey powder, coconut oil etc.) consignments were stopped for drawing samples, testing and reporting every time before issuance of clearance by the Animal Quarantine Department. This process was causing delays & additional expenses for importers.

After: Inspection regime for import of samples of edible items has been shifted to Risk Management System. Now less than 1% of shipments are stopped for inspection. Risk based filters like source/origin, importers and exporter’s profile and product have been developed and deployed.

Analysis ● It was felt that the system for import of food products was delayed by the interventions of the Animal Quarantine Department for sample drawing which could be done on the principle of risk based assessment and inspection.
Solution ● As a result, the Risk Management Technique for inspection of inputs for manufacture of edible items has been introduced. Only two interceptions have been reported in the last 6 months, and the number of inspections will be increased or decreased depending upon the frequency of violations.
